更改DataFrame列名
时间: 2023-11-03 21:06:23 浏览: 94
好的,关于更改DataFrame的列名,你可以使用rename方法来实现。具体步骤是,使用rename方法时,将columns参数设置为一个字典,字典的键是原始列名,字典的值是新的列名。例如,下面的代码将名为"old_column_name"的列名更改为"new_column_name":
```
df.rename(columns={"old_column_name": "new_column_name"}, inplace=True)
```
其中,inplace参数设置为True表示在原始DataFrame上进行更改。
相关问题
dataframe列名
修改dataframe列名有两种方式。第一种方式是使用df.columns属性,将要修改的列名以列表的形式赋值给df.columns。例如,如果要将列名"A"修改为"a",将列名"B"修改为"b",可以使用df.columns = ['a', 'b']的方法。这种方式会直接修改dataframe的列名。<span class="em">1</span><span class="em">2</span><span class="em">3</span>
#### 引用[.reference_title]
- *1* *2* [Dataframe修改列名](https://blog.csdn.net/Unravel_36/article/details/123873694)[target="_blank" data-report-click={"spm":"1018.2226.3001.9630","extra":{"utm_source":"vip_chatgpt_common_search_pc_result","utm_medium":"distribute.pc_search_result.none-task-cask-2~all~insert_cask~default-1-null.142^v92^chatsearchT0_1"}}] [.reference_item style="max-width: 50%"]
- *3* [pandas dataframe获取列名、添加列名、列索引](https://blog.csdn.net/pearl8899/article/details/127554276)[target="_blank" data-report-click={"spm":"1018.2226.3001.9630","extra":{"utm_source":"vip_chatgpt_common_search_pc_result","utm_medium":"distribute.pc_search_result.none-task-cask-2~all~insert_cask~default-1-null.142^v92^chatsearchT0_1"}}] [.reference_item style="max-width: 50%"]
[ .reference_list ]
python dataframe列名修改
要修改Python中DataFrame的列名,可以使用DataFrame的`rename`方法。该方法接受一个字典作为参数,其中键是原始列名,而值是要修改的新列名。下面是一个示例代码:
```python
import pandas as pd
# 创建一个示例DataFrame
data = {'A': [1, 2, 3], 'B': [4, 5, 6]}
df = pd.DataFrame(data)
# 使用rename方法修改列名
new_column_names = {'A': 'Column1', 'B': 'Column2'}
df = df.rename(columns=new_column_names)
# 打印修改后的DataFrame
print(df)
```
这将输出修改后的DataFrame,其中列名"A"被改为"Column1",列名"B"被改为"Column2"。
阅读全文